Root Canal (Pulp) Treatment

Root canal treatment, endodontics, is a wonderful method of saving teeth that would otherwise be lost. Perhaps no dental treatment is more maligned, feared, and misunderstood, than root canals. If your tooth needs a root canal, you should relax. The treatment is really quite easy. All teeth have a hollow core, which is filled with pulp tissue. Pulp tissue is a hybrid combination of blood vessels and nerve tissue. When the pulp dies, it does not regenerate and the space left is a perfect haven for bacteria. This infection leads to what is called and "abscessed tooth". Abscessed teeth can produce some of the most severe, intense pain that is experienced by humans. Perhaps it is this terrible pain that people relate to when they think back and refer to their root canal experience. The root canal treatment itself involves opening into the tooth, which generally causes immediate relief, draining off the infected fluids, medicating, and filling the internal core of the tooth. This process is usually painless because the nerve of the tooth is already dead. Teeth can become non-vital or abscessed for a number of reasons: Serious decay penetrating into the pulp chamber. Trauma that crushes the blood supply to the tooth. Cracks that penetrate the pulp chamber. Severe grinding that disturbs the pulp. Symptoms of an abscessed tooth include: Severe throbbing. Swelling of the gums above the tooth. A loose tooth. A foul tasting drainage from the tooth. The infectious drainage from an abscessed tooth passes into the blood stream and presents a potentially serious threat to the patent's well-being, which can even result in death.
